I know there’s the ability to convert a task to a project, which will create a new project and leave a link to that new project in the existing project in place of where the task used to be. But is there a way to add an existing project into another project among its tasks.
I don’t know why you want to do that - two projects are two projects (not one). There’s no option to “add project to another project” in Asana and probably never will be. So from my perspective, it’s about duplicity of projects or merging two projects into one. For that, you can usethe current functionalities of Asana:
Tasks multi-homing:
Merge duplicate tasks:
By multi-homing you can “move” all tasks from one project to another by using bulk actions.
